In Denmark it's (sadly) a part of our culture not to think yourself too important or special, and I immediately thought of people thinking "who is she to be making a blog" and "does she honestly expect anybody to read it?". We call it the Law of Jante, and it has 10 rules:
Rule number 1: You're not to think you are anything special.
Rule number 2: You're not to think you are as good as we are.
Rule number 3: You're not to think you are smarter than we are.
Rule number 4: You're not to imagine yourself better than we are.
Rule number 5: You're not to think you know more than we do.
Rule number 6: You're not to think you are more important than we are.
Rule number 7: You're not to think you are good at anything.
Rule number 8: You're not to laugh at us.
Rule number 9 :You're not to think anyone cares about you.
Rule number 10: You're not to think you can teach us anything.
The rules were originally written down as a satirical criticism of the Danish society in the 1930's, but I'm sad to say the mentality is still here, and it gets me.
